Carpal Tunnel Syndrome doesn’t always start at the wrist—it’s often part of a larger pattern through the neck, shoulder, and arm.
At StoonRMT, proper assessment and testing are a priority—not an afterthought. Pain, numbness, and tingling in the hand, thumb, wrist, or forearm can come from nerve compression anywhere along the pathway. Identifying where that restriction is actually occurring is key to achieving long-term relief.
That’s why we don’t just treat the wrist.
Your therapist will assess the full nerve pathway, from the neck, through the shoulder, and down into the han, to determine where tension, compression, or restriction is present. From there, targeted massage therapy and myofascial techniques are used to soften and lengthen tissues throughout the neck, shoulder, upper arm, elbow, forearm, wrist, and hand.
This approach helps to:
-
reduce pressure on the nerve
-
improve circulation and tissue hydration
-
restore mobility and ease through the entire arm
-
You’ll also receive a customized treatment plan along with simple, effective home care practices to support your progress between sessions.
The goal is not just temporary symptom relief, it’s restoring space, movement, and function so your body can work the way it was designed to.
